本文主要讲述了。首先介绍了H5小程序的概念和特点,其次深入探讨了H5小程序的优化方法,包括页面优化、代码优化和网络优化等方面。接着介绍了挖掘松岭H5小程序的架构设计和技术选型,包括前端框架、后端语言、数据库等方面。最后通过一个实际案例,详细讲解了H5小程序的开发流程和注意事项。
1. H5小程序的概念和特点
H5小程序是一种基于HTML5、CSS3、JavaScript等技术开发的轻量级应用程序,可以在支持H5标准的浏览器或APP中运行,不需要下载安装。它具有快速、轻便、安全、可扩展等特点,是移动互联网时代的一种新型应用形态。
2. H5小程序优化方法
在开发H5小程序时,需要考虑如何优化性能和体验,包括页面优化、代码优化和网络优化等方面。
2.1 页面优化
页面的加载速度对于H5小程序的用户体验至关重要,因此需要采取一些优化措施,如减少HTTP请求数、压缩图片文件、缓存静态资源等。
2.2 代码优化
代码的优化可以提高程序的执行效率,减少资源消耗。可以采取一些优化措施,如减少DOM操作、避免使用eval等。
2.3 网络优化
网络优化可以提高页面的响应速度,减少用户等待时间。可以采取一些优化措施,如使用CDN加速、减少HTTP请求等。
3. 挖掘松岭H5小程序的架构设计和技术选型
在开发挖掘松岭H5小程序时,我们采用了React框架作为前端框架、Node.js作为后端语言、MongoDB作为数据库。这些技术的选择可以提高开发效率、优化应用性能、提高用户体验。
4. 实践案例:开发一个H5小程序
在实践案例中,我们讲解了如何使用React框架和Node.js开发一个H5小程序。我们首先介绍了项目的搭建和环境配置,然后讨论了前端和后端的交互方式,最后展示了开发过程中遇到的问题和解决方法。
5. 注意事项和总结
在开发H5小程序时,需要注意一些问题,如数据安全、兼容性、可扩展性等。同时,还需要不断优化程序的性能和用户体验,保持代码的简洁和规范。总之,H5小程序具有很大的市场潜力,是移动互联网时代的一个重要应用形态。
随着移动互联网的发展,H5小程序已成为了一种重要的移动应用方式。而松岭H5小程序则是国内著名的一款H5小程序平台,它的发展壮大也离不开高级研发人员的努力。本文将深入,涵盖了框架选型、页面渲染优化、数据请求处理、缓存策略、安全校验等方面的知识,对于从事H5小程序研发的开发者具有重要的参考价值。
1. 框架选型
松岭H5小程序采用了Vue.js作为开发框架,这并不是偶然的选择。Vue.js以其优秀的渐进式框架特性,配合模板和组件的使用方式,使得开发者可以很方便地将代码划分成面向模块的系统并且能够更好的将前端代码和后台代码分离。Vue.js还有一些优秀的组件库,比如Element-UI、Vant等,可以大大提高开发效率。
2. 页面渲染优化
页面渲染优化是H5小程序开发过程中非常重要的一个部分,毕竟在移动设备上,用户的浏览体验是关键。松岭H5小程序从以下几个方面进行页面渲染优化:
首先是懒加载,只有当用户滚动到需要显示的内容时才进行加载。其次是图片尺寸的压缩,可以通过引入第三方库进行图片的压缩处理,可以有效减少流量消耗和页面加载时间。还有就是对于需要直接展示的图片,可以通过LazyLoad技术让图片异步加载,进一步提高页面加载速度。
3. 数据请求处理
松岭H5小程序采用“请求缓存”技术对数据请求进行处理。对于一些需要频繁发起的请求,存储在本地进行缓存,减少请求的响应时间,提高数据请求的效率。针对一些大数据量的请求,则采用分页方式进行加载,避免一次性加载过多数据导致卡顿。
4. 缓存策略
缓存技术也是移动应用开发过程中不容忽视的部分。松岭H5小程序借鉴了Web的缓存策略,制定了一套完整的缓存策略体系。其中,对于一些固定配置信息或者稳定数据,采用LocalStorage进行永久性缓存,减少服务器请求;对于一些需要过期的内容,采用SessionStorage进行缓存,有效控制缓存数据的大小和有效时间。
5. 安全校验
H5小程序开发中安全校验也是必不可少的部分。松岭H5小程序采用了多层安全校验措施,包括网络传输安全、数据加密、SQL注入和XSS攻击防范等措施。松岭H5小程序还对用户输入的信息进行过滤,防止不合法数据的输入,保证程序安全。
通过深入,我们可以发现,如何优化页面渲染,如何处理数据请求以及如何进行缓存策略和安全校验等方面都是H5小程序开发过程中需要重点关注的方面。希望本文对于广大开发者有所帮助,更好地理解和掌握松岭H5小程序的开发技术。